How To Build Your Brand

Your brand is like your business’s fingerprint. The products or services you sell, as well as the benefits they offer to consumers, are unique to your company alone. Even if your competitors sell the same types of products and have a similar audience, they can’t do what you do in the same way. It’s crucial to remember that you have something to offer to your target market that no one else does.
To maintain a successful brand, it’s essential to hone in on your products’ distinctive qualities. Once you’ve captured what makes your brand different from the rest of the crowd, the next step is to showcase these defining qualities in a way that captures your customers’ attention immediately.
This can understandably be a challenging task, which is why you shouldn’t have to go at it alone. Below are five tried and accurate tips for building your brand, growing your customer base, and nourishing the long-term success of your business.
1. Get to Know Your Target Audience

Your target audience helps inform your overall branding strategy. By learning about your audience, you can promote your products or services in a way that addresses your customers’ specific needs and wants. This is a more intentional approach that leads to meaningful results in the long run.
To get to know your target audience, be sure to analyze your existing customer base. Once you’ve gathered enough data on your consumers’ basic demographics and interests, you can use this information to form a clearer picture of your target audience as a whole.
It’s also a good idea to study your competition’s branding strategy so that you can learn from it. Find out who they’re marketing their products to and what tactics they’re using to achieve their goals. If your competitors’ strategies appear to be resonating with their customer base, following in their footsteps can help you reach your target audience.
2. Develop Your Brand’s Voice

Your brand’s voice is your way of communicating with customers. By clearly defining your brand’s voice, you can help your target audience understand who you are as a Business and what you stand for. Ensuring that your brand has a distinctive personality is also essential to leave a lasting impression on your customer base.
To define your voice, start by identifying a few key traits that capture the essence of your brand. These characteristics will shape the way your audience perceives your business. It’s essential to make sure that the brand voice you develop accurately represents your company. If you create an image that isn’t true to who you are, customers may pick up on it and lose faith in your brand.

3. Have a Social Media Presence

A solid social media presence is essential if you want your brand to reach as many prospective buyers as possible. Social media is a powerful tool that allows you to get customers from all over the world. When you make your brand’s voice heard on top social platforms, you can significantly expand your business’s reach.
Social media allows entrepreneurs to promote their products or services to customers that wouldn’t have otherwise known about their brand. If these clients have a positive experience with your product, they’re more likely to spread the word about it, thus helping to build your brand as a result.
4. Start a Blog

Blogging can nurture your business’s growth in several ways. Some of the key benefits of starting a blog include:
- Increasing website traffic
- Boosting customer engagement
- Promoting your products or services
- Standing out from the competition
- Driving up conversion rates
These are just a handful of the many advantages of running your blog. However, simply setting up a blog isn’t enough. You need to post regularly to keep your target audience engaged and continue ranking highly on search engines.
Keeping your blog updated also shows customers that you’re still actively in business and selling new products or services. If you fail to post consistently, people may assume you’re no longer in business or that you don’t bother to keep your site up to date. This will reflect poorly on your brand and may cause you to lose hard-earned customers.
5. Stay Consistent With Everything You Do

Much of the formula for building a successful brand boils down to consistency. Each decision you make as a business influence the way your target audience perceives You. If you make choices that don’t align with your image, such as releasing products that represent your brand, this will confuse your customers and harm your reputation.
Likewise, remember not to make promises to your customers that you don’t intend on keeping. It can be tempting to increase interest in your business by promising more than you’re capable of delivering, but this will likely backfire at the end of the day. Customers may lose trust in your brand and turn to one of your competitors instead.
Authenticity and consistency, therefore, go hand in hand. If you always stay true to your original vision for your brand, everything you do to build your business will be authentic in the eyes of your audience. In addition, you can help keep stress at bay when you only take on what you can handle instead of attempting to push yourself past your abilities.
